Description

PLC with high temperature alarm structure
Technical Field
The utility model relates to a PLC controller technical field specifically is a PLC with high temperature alarm structure.
Background
The PLC is an electronic system designed for digital operation in industrial environment, and it adopts a programmable program memory, in which the instructions for executing logical operation, sequence control, timing, counting and arithmetic operation are stored, and utilizes digital and analog input and output to control various mechanical equipment and production process.
The existing PLC controller has certain defects more or less in the actual use process, for example, a wiring terminal on the PLC is easy to generate high temperature after being broken down, short circuit and even fire disaster are easily caused if the wiring terminal is not processed in time, and serious power utilization accidents are caused.

As shown in fig. 1-3, the PLC with a high temperature alarm structure provided by the present invention comprises a housing 1, a movable shaft 2 is connected to the top of the housing 1, a protective cover 3 is connected to the movable shaft 2, a jack 4 is formed on the side of the protective cover 3, a bolt 5 is inserted into the jack 4, a thermistor 6 is connected to the inner side end of the bolt 5, a nut 7 is connected to the outer side end of the bolt 5 through a screw thread, a signal line 8 is connected to one side of the thermistor 6, an alarm 9 is connected to the other end of the signal line 8, the alarm 9 is installed on the top of the housing 1, an alarm lamp 10 is installed on the alarm 9, a terminal block 11 located inside the protective cover 3 is arranged on the side of the top of the housing 1, a wire tightening head 12 is arranged on the terminal block 11, an indicator lamp 13 located on one side of the alarm 9 is arranged on the, the other side of the top of the shell 1 is provided with a turning plate 15.
In order to solve the problem that current PLC has trouble high temperature hidden danger and security poor, we are through installing thermistor 6 in protective cover 3, when binding post broke down and produces high temperature, close thermistor 6 can sense, then gives siren 9 with the signal transmission, and then makes warning light 10 work, and thermistor 6 adopts bolt 5 to connect, and the follow-up loading and unloading of being convenient for are maintained to the rationality and the feasibility of device have been improved.
On the other hand sets up transparent protective cover 3 through the both sides at shell 1 top, and the fluting that the side was left simultaneously supplies the wire to pass, and the effectual binding post row 11 of having avoided exposes outside, adopts the axle lid structure commonly used, and the switch is all comparatively convenient to PLC's security has been improved.
As shown in fig. 1, two sides of the housing 1 are respectively provided with a heat dissipation opening 101, and four corners of the bottom of the housing 1 are respectively provided with a mounting foot 102, so that good heat dissipation of the PLC can be ensured through the heat dissipation opening 101, and the mounting feet 102 facilitate the mounting of the PLC, thereby improving the feasibility of the device.
It should be noted that, protective cover 3 is clear plastic flip column structure, and protective cover 3's inboard is equipped with the insulating layer, and protective cover 3's side is seted up the fluting that supplies the wire business turn over, can open through protective cover 3's flip and wiring, convenient operation, and the insulating layer prevents that protective cover 3 from being heated the damage simultaneously, and the normal of connecting wire is guaranteed in the fluting in addition is dragged, and the design is comparatively reasonable, convenient to popularize and use.
As shown in fig. 2, the protection pad 61 is disposed on the inner side of the thermistor 6, the protection pad 61 is tightly attached to the protection cover 3, the thermistor 6 can be prevented from contacting the protection cover 3 by the protection pad 61, the safety is high, and the two bolts 5 disposed on the two sides of the thermistor 6 have good installation stability.
As shown in figure 3, the alarm 9 is provided with a remote connection socket, and the remote connection socket is plugged with a wireless annunciator and a touch screen connecting wire, so that the PLC can be respectively connected to the equipment screen and the remote terminal through the remote connection socket, thereby greatly facilitating people to find and repair in time and improving the reliability of the device.
Further, be equipped with a plurality of plug wire holes in the binding post row 11, and tight line head 12 is located the plug wire hole respectively, and is downthehole through inserting the wire into the plug wire, rotates tight line head 12 and can carry out the centre gripping to the wire fixed, and is comparatively reasonable.
Furthermore, the wire tightening head 12 comprises a bolt and a wire pressing plate, the wire pressing plate is of an arc-shaped structure, the bolt is in threaded connection with the wiring terminal block 11, the arc-shaped wire pressing plate can be pressed to the exposed end of the wire by rotating the bolt, and connection is further completed.
The utility model discloses a theory of operation and use flow: at first install shell 1 at the assigned position through installation foot 102, then open protective cover 3, insert the exposed end of wire in proper order in the wire hole on binding post row 11, then twist and tightly press from both sides the wire end 12, then connect control interface 14 and siren 9 on the equipment display screen through the connecting wire, insert wireless transmitter on siren 9 simultaneously, connect remote computer terminal, accomplish the installation, after binding post row 11 the line trouble appears, the heat of output can trigger the police dispatch newspaper behind the contact thermistor 6, make warning light 10 work, remind maintainer through wireless signal simultaneously, be convenient for salvage in time, reduce the loss, can.
